Hi
Bugs are usually not this sophisticated. Often when this happens it turns out the user has been accidentally running the wrong case, or something similar. Increase the verbosity to say ~7. And check the output that you're really solving for the nonlinear elasticity and having several iterations.
There was some change in damping maybe several months ago. Verify that you're really running a recent version. You can see it in start of the output as in
